Greek Films to be Presented in Rotterdam Film Festival

Rotterdam film festivalThree Greek films will be participating in the 43rd Rotterdam International Film Festival that will take place from January 22 to February 2, 2014. Spike Jonze’s new film, “Her” will open this year’s festival.

Penny Panagiotopoulos’ “September” will compete in the Bright Future section which presents new film makers. The film — an international co-production of Greece and Germany — has already participated in many festivals. It recounts the life of 30-year-old Anna, an independent woman who lives alone with her dog. When her dog dies, she buries him in the garden of the neighboring house where she will meet the mother of the family. The two women end up developing a strange relationship.

The film “I’m not him” written and directed by Tayfun Pirselimoglou will participate in the Spectrum section. This film is about the life of a 50-year-old lonesome bachelor Nihat, who works in a canteen restaurant . When his young colleague, invites him to dinner, he accepts, starting an affair with her despite rumors that her husband is in prison. When Nihat sees a photograph of her marriage, he realizes that his appearance resembles that of her husband. Their affair will change their lives.

Nikos Kyritsis’ “King Kong” will participate in the short film section. The plot takes place in Athens in 2011. Christos, an introverted 50-year-old man, who still lives with his bedridden mother and works in a zoo, has difficulty forming relationships with people and expressing his sexuality. An unexpected incident will lead him into a path of violence and despair.
